- Title
Effects of Recombinant Human AMH on SCF Expression in Human Granulosa Cells.
- Authors
Hu, Rong; Lou, Yan; Wang, Fei-Miao; Ma, Hui-Ming; Wu, Xing; Zhang, Xiao-Mei; Li, Juan; Sun, Ying-Pu
- Abstract
The aim of the present study was to investigate the effects of recombinant human anti-mullerian hormone (rhAMH) on Stem Cell Factor (SCF) expression in human granulosa cells (GCs). GCs were obtained from infertile patients undergoing IVF-ET cycles and cultured with 20 ng/ml of rhAMH. The levels of SCF mRNA and protein were detected in both matched and experimental group by real-time PCR, immunofluorescence, and ELISA, respectively, on day 4 of culture. We found that human GCs expressed SCF mRNA and protein, and SCF expression in the experimental group was significantly lower than that in the matched group ( p < 0.05). We further showed that rhAMH inhibited SCF expression at mRNA and protein levels.
